c++单例模式设计

class singleClass
{
 public:
     static singleClass* getInstance()
     {
           //双判断保证在多线程下不会每次getInstance都加锁
           if(!m_instance)
           {
                std::unique_lock<std::mutex> myMutex(resoure_mutex);
                if(!m_stance)
                {
                     m_instance = new singleClass();
                     //定义一个静态变量,以达到析构singleClass单例的作用
                     static GcSingle gc;
                }
                return m_instance;
           }
     }  
   //类中类,辅助删除单例用
class Gcsingle{
public:
        ~Gcsingle(){
          if(singleClass::m_instance){
              delete singleClass::m_instance;
              singleClass::m_instance=NULL;
          }
        }
};
private: //私有构造 singleClass(){} static singleClass* m_instance; };
singleClass* singleClass::m_instance=NULL;

使用:

singleClass* p_single = singleClass::getInstance();
